When I first saw William Hung on American Idol try-outs, I laughed. He's fresh off the boat, has no rhythm, and (like my mother says) has bad teeth. He told Paula "I have no professional training" and Simon said "Obviously" in that mean brit tone of his. I thought that was the end of Hung. Nope.

Now I see him on MTV, the Ellen Degeneres Show, Extra, the local news, etc.. There are dozens of websites for this guy, and I've even heard club mixes of his audition song. I know all about this guy. I know that he goes to Berkeley, he's a civil engineer, and girls are pining for him all over the nation. I am now seriously perturbed by his popularity.

We are not laughing with him. We are all laughing at him. My biggest concern is that he may think he's actually a good singer. William, if you are listening out there, please stop. You're a smart boy. Do what your mama tells you to, and JUST BE AN ENGINEER!

I think his popularity is spawned from a deep rooted racist nerve in America where it is okay to laugh at Asians. Seriously, isn't William Hung the Asian version of Jim Crow? He perpetuates certain stereotypes of the unmasculine, geeky, fobby, Asian man.

I hope Hung's family is making a ton of money off of this.
